Bill Cosby's net worth didn't grow to a large sum of wealth that it is today overnight. The famous comedian had never even dreamt of such when he left school at the young age of 15 to join the Navy. However, in a very fortunate string of events, Cosby managed to earn his diploma and even a doctorate in Education.

Cosby began his comedic exploits when he was invited to do stand-up comedy in a club in Philadelphia, which then led to his regular appearances in a number of local clubs as well. Because of his undeniable charm and skill in tickling everyone's funny bone, he got a ticket to a national appearance on The Tonight Show.

In the 1960s, Bill Cosby's net worth began to flourish when he signed for a series of comedy albums, which all turned out to be very successful.

It seems everything was working for the best when it comes to this guy since he also found the love of his life within that decade and got married in 1964 to Camille Hanks.

During that time as well, Coby was catapulted to international fame when he won seven Grammy Awards for Best Comedy Performance from 1965 to 1987.

According to The Richest, Bill Cosby's most outstanding contributions to the showbiz industry include: I started Out as a Child in 1965, Why Is There air? in 1966, Wonderfulness in 1967, Revenge in 1968, To Russell, My brother, Whom I Slept With in 1969, Sports in 1970, and Those of You With or Without Children, You'll Understand in 1987.

Additionally, Bill Cosby's net worth skyrocketed when he launched some of the most successful sitcoms of all time: The Cosby Show, which ran from 1984 to 1992, and Cosby, which ran from 1996 to 2000.

Finally, it is not surprising how Cosby's wealth grew bigger and bigger since he also was at some point a spokesman of Jell-O, Kodak, Ford, and Coca-Cola.

So how much does the 76-year-old comedian earn exactly? CelebrityNetWorth says Bill Cosby's net worth is a whopping $350 million.
